As a Technical Solution Design Specialist you will be part of a team of specialists delivering cutting-edge fintech solutions working closely with the client product management and software development team.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Translate client business requirements into scalable technology solutions using the companys in-house platform
- Collaborate with clients business and technical stakeholders to ensure IT solutions are fully aligned with organizational objectives
- Develop use cases flow diagrams integration requirements and solution documentation to support design and delivery
- Collaborate with internal teams such as Engineering Quality Assurance Product Management Business and Operations to deliver innovative solutions
- Evaluate and prototype APIs for third-party integrations
- Work closely with Software Architecture team by identifying needs and opportunities for new feature in the companys in-house platform
- Provide technical consultancy to the sales team including giving demonstrations and assisting on RFP responses
